If side a = 7, side b = 3, what is the length of the hypotenuse of this right triangle?
| \( \sqrt{58} \) | |
| \( \sqrt{2} \) | |
| \( \sqrt{68} \) | |
| \( \sqrt{90} \) |
According to the Pythagorean theorem, the hypotenuse squared is equal to the sum of the two perpendicular sides squared:
c2 = a2 + b2
c2 = 72 + 32
c2 = 49 + 9
c2 = 58
c = \( \sqrt{58} \)
If side x = 8cm, side y = 5cm, and side z = 13cm what is the perimeter of this triangle?
| 34cm | |
| 26cm | |
| 22cm | |
| 38cm |
The perimeter of a triangle is the sum of the lengths of its sides:
p = x + y + z
p = 8cm + 5cm + 13cm = 26cm

The dimensions of this trapezoid are a = 4, b = 4, c = 7, d = 2, and h = 3. What is the area?
| 9 | |
| 22 | |
| 14 | |
| 30 |
The area of a trapezoid is one-half the sum of the lengths of the parallel sides multiplied by the height:
a = ½(b + d)(h)
a = ½(4 + 2)(3)
a = ½(6)(3)
a = ½(18) = \( \frac{18}{2} \)
a = 9
